HC Deb 13 June 1977 vol 933 c95W
Mr. Kilfedder

asked the Secretary of State for Northern Ireland what progress has been made in the acquisition of fishing rights, detailing the position in each county separately.

Mr. Dunn

Since the enactment of the Fisheries Act (Northern Ireland) 1966 the Department of Agriculture has acquired and developed 59 lakes and reservoirs and 12 stretches of river for public angling. The position in each county is as follows:

Lakes Stretches of River
Antrim 11 5
Armagh 11 1
Down 12 2
Fermanagh 14 2
Londonderry 1 1
Tyrone 10 1
59 12

Details of these waters, by county, are published in the Department of Agriculture's Angling Guide for 1977.
